Transaction 7544b4e561bbd71c86552bd30b99c5f8c20dcab61d5d415680cdae32df02c151

1 Input
2 Outputs
  • 7544b4e561bbd71c86552bd30b99c5f8c20dcab61d5d415680cdae32df02c151:0
  • value  2417101
    address  3MZJSxAhiDHd7ape1dUEyh1eKZbsQ4ps9e
  • 7544b4e561bbd71c86552bd30b99c5f8c20dcab61d5d415680cdae32df02c151:1
  • value  5935010
    address  3MRRr3Y9tWA9BwKK5qpXYNwMktTVfCwBZk